You may not know who Ester Dean is by name or face, but there’s a pretty good chance you know her from the hits she’s penned for artists like Rihanna (“Rude Boy”), Katy Perry (“Firework”), Nicki Minaj (“Super Bass”) and even Chris Brown.

Now the hit-maker will officially be writing music for her own album after recently signing a management deal with Jay-Z’s Roc Nation record label, which is already home to artists like the aforementioned Rihanna, Willow Smith, J. Cole and others.

“I’m so Grateful 4 my Team Past and Present! Bringing in the New Year with my new Team @RocNation 2012,” the Oklahoma native tweeted earlier this week.

Dean’s first foray into the music scene as an artist was back in 2009 when the singer/songwriter scored a hit of her own with the Chris Brown-assisted single “Drop It Low.”

Her debut album is due for release sometime later this year under Interscope Records.
